22c7d4699b Remove support for Linux 2.2 configuration fallback
When configuring OpenVPN nowadays, the TUN/TAP configuration can
sometimes jump into the Linux 2.2 fallback code paths, which will
also fails.  The reason it jumps into fallback mode is that the
tun/tap device already exists or that /dev/net/tun does not exist.
This can be very confusing, as /dev/tunX which the fallback mode tries
to use, does not exist on Linux 2.4 and newer.

Considering that the last Linux 2.2 update was released 25-Feb-2004
and the first Linux 2.4 release came 04-Jan-2001, there are no
reasonable reasons to help users to stay on outdated kernels.
I consider this extra code path just waste of bytes ... so lets make
the world simpler.

5c30df12ae Fixed a client-side bug that occurred when the "dhcp-pre-release"
or "dhcp-renew" options were combined with "route-gateway dhcp".

The problem is that the IP Helper functions for DHCP release and
renew are blocking, and so calling them from a single-threaded
client stops tunnel traffic forwarding, and hence breaks
"route-gateway dhcp" which requires an active tunnel.  The fix is
to call the IP Helper functions for DHCP release and renew from
another process.

f77c60d3d6 Added additional warnings to flag common gotchas:
* Warn when ethernet bridging that the IP address of the
  bridge adapter is probably not the same address that
  the LAN adapter was set to previously.

* When running as a server, warn if the LAN network address is
  the all-popular 192.168.[0|1].x, since this condition commonly
  leads to subnet conflicts down the road.

* Primarily on the client, check for subnet conflicts between
  the local LAN and the VPN subnet.

Added a 'netmask' parameter to get_default_gateway, to return
the netmask of the adapter containing the default gateway.
Only implemented on Windows so far.  Other platforms will
return 255.255.255.0.  Currently the netmask information is
only used to warn about subnet conflicts.

5a2e9a2587 Completely revamped the system for calling external programs and scripts:
* All external programs and scripts are now called by execve() on unix and
  CreateProcess on Windows.

* The system() function is no longer used.

* Argument lists for external programs and scripts are now built by the new
  argv_printf function which natively outputs to string arrays (i.e.
  char *argv[] lists), never truncates its output, and eliminates the security
  issues inherent in formatting and parsing command lines, and dealing with
  argument quoting.

* The --script-security directive has been added to offer policy controls on
  OpenVPN's execution of external programs and scripts.

Also added a new plugin example (openvpn/plugin/examples/log.c) that logs
information to stdout for every plugin method called by OpenVPN.
